dev.kokushin

HTML5、CSS3、JavaScriptを中心に、日々のプログラミングで得た知識をメモしています。

JavaScript

YouTube動画を背景に使うなら「jquery.mb.YTPlayer」が良さげ

最近YouTubeの動画をWebサイトの背景として使う案件が増えており、何か手軽に実装できるプラグインないかなーと探していたら「jquery.mb.YTPlayer」というのにたどり着きました。 なかなか使いやすいプラグインだと思ったので、実装メモを残しておきます。

範囲を指定してランダムな数値を出力するTips

指定した範囲内でのランダムな数値を取得したいときってありますよね。 そんな時に使える便利な関数をメモっておきます。

<video>タグの高さを取得する場合は「loadedmetadata」イベントが発火してから実行する

<video> タグの高さを取りたいのだけれど、正確な数値が取れない時がある...という時は、loadedmetadata イベントが発火してから取得すると正確に高さを取ることが可能です。</video>

Electronにメニューを追加・パッケージ化した際にショートカット操作できるようにするTips

先日作ったマークダウンエディタですが、パッケージ化したらショートカット操作(コピペや選択)が出来なかったので修正しました。Electronに「メニュー」機能を追加するだけで対応出来ました。

ビルドツール webpack 触ってみた

そろそろ「webpack」触ってみようと思い、チュートリアルを見ながら試してみました。 たくさんのモジュール群を最後にキュッとビルドするときの快感がやばいっすね。

JavaScriptでviewportを動的に切り替えるTips

レスポンシブ対応したいときに、タブレットだけはPC表示がいい!って時ありますよね。 そんな時はJavaScriptで動的にviewportの横幅を指定してあげましょう。

JavaScriptでスマホ画面を横に回転させた時(Landscape)に処理を実行するTips

スマホ画面を横に回転させた時に処理を実行するための記述をメモしておきます。 これは割とよく使うので早めに暗記したいところ。

JavaScriptでスマホ画面の比率を取得して条件分岐させるTips

画面が特定の比率だった場合、違った処理をさせたいという時の半ば強引なやり方をメモっておきます。 パフォーマンスとか全く考えられていないので、良い方法があったら教えて下さい😅

JavaScriptで配列内の数値を昇順・降順でソート(並び替え)するTips

配列内の数値をJavaScriptで昇順・降順でソート(並び替え)したい時に使える簡単なテクニックをご紹介します。

Instagram APIを使って他人のタイムラインを取得してサイトに出力するメモ

2016.07.11 追記 APIの仕様変更で上手く動作しなくなっています。 詳しい情報・対策方法はまた別の記事で。 InstagramのタイムラインってTwitterとかと違って公式でウィジェットが用意されてないんですね...。なので提供されているAPIつかって自分でゴニョゴ…